Preventing Water Damage in Your Arlington Home
As a homeowner in Arlington, you’re no stranger to the importance of maintaining your property. But, many people overlook one crucial aspect: preventing water damage. Did you know that a single pipe burst can cause thousands of dollars in damage? That’s why it’s essential to be proactive and address any potential issues before they become major problems. Regularly inspect your pipes and consider installing a water leak detection system to catch any issues early on.

Understanding Water Damage Restoration in Arlington
Water damage restoration is a crucial service that involves restoring your property to its original state after water damage has occurred. This can include emergency water extraction, structural drying, and moisture detection and monitoring. Identifying the source of the damage is crucial to prevent further issues and ensure a successful restoration.
Emergency Water Extraction
Emergency water extraction is a critical step in the water damage restoration process. Our team will quickly and efficiently remove standing water from your property, preventing further damage and secondary issues like mold growth. Avoid using DIY methods that can push the water deeper into the affected area.
Structural Drying Process
The structural drying process involves using specialized equipment to dry out the affected area, including walls, ceilings, and floors. This process can take anywhere from 3-5 days dep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Moisture Detection and Monitoring
Moisture detection and monitoring is a critical step in the water damage restoration process.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ture in walls, ceilings, and floors, ensuring that all areas are completely dry before considering the restoration complete. This process helps prevent future issues like mold growth and structural damage.

Water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Y methods can be effective for small, contained leaks.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water needs professional equipment and expertise to extract and dry.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Hidden moisture can lead to mold growth and structural damage if not addressed properly. |
While DIY methods can be effective for small, contained leaks, it’s essential to call a professional for more severe water damage situations. Don’t risk further damage or secondary issues like mold growth and structural damage.
